Santarem vs Charlotte/ Douglas, Nc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Santarem, Brazil and Charlotte/ Douglas, Nc, Usa is approximately 4,997 km or 3,105 mi.
  • To reach Santarem in this distance one would set out from Charlotte/ Douglas, Nc bearing 141.3° or SE and follow the great circles arc to approach Santarem bearing 149.3° or SSE .
  • Santarem has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am) whereas Charlotte/ Douglas, Nc has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• The mean temperature is 10.2 °C (18.3°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 20.2 °C (36.4°F) less in Santarem. The continentality subtype is extremely hyperoce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 880.7 mm (34.7 in) more which is equivalent to 880.7 l/m² (21.61 US gal/ft²) or 8,807,000 l/ha (941,527 US gal/ac) more. About 1 4/5 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 19.7° higher in Santarem than in Charlotte/ Douglas, Nc.
